Measurement of the direct CP asymmetry in B¯->Xs+dy decays with a lepton tag

Abstract

We report the measurement of the direct CP asymmetry in the radiative B¯?Xs+d? decay using a data sample of (772±11)×106 BB¯ pairs collected at the ?(4S) resonance with the Belle detector at the KEKB asymmetric-energy e+e- collider. The CP asymmetry is measured as a function of the photon energy threshold. For E*?=2.1 GeV, where E*? is the photon energy in the center-of-mass frame, we obtain ACP(B¯?Xs+d?)=(2.2±3.9±0.9)%, consistent with the Standard Model prediction.
